Ed Gray Thrasher, born June 13th, 18921
in Malvern, AR,2
was a professional baseball player with Newport in 1909.
Biography
Thrasher resided in Malvern, AR.3
Thrasher played semi professionally around Arkansas for many years. In 1909, he briefly played with Newport in the Arkansas State League. In 1911, he was given a tryout with Fort Smith in the Western Association, but did not make the team.
Thrasher died on June 3rd, 1952 in Los Angeles, CA.4
